The standard carrier alpha code (scac) is a unique code used to identify transportation companies.

It is typically two to four letters long.

Standard carrier alpha codes (scac) are unique codes assigned by the national motor freight traffic association (nmfta) to identify transportation companies.

In the 1960s, nmfta developed scac identification codes.

The standard carrier alpha code (scac) is a unique code used to identify transportation companies.

Carrier scac codes are assigned and maintained by the nmfta.
